theres only like ~15 steps for the volume control
Is there any way to override that for finer granular control eg 50 steps, so when I reach into my pocket and press the volume up button, volume increases 1/50 or 1/30 or 1/100 so long as its more than the current 1/15

note. Im not looking for a solution that I have to do a slider on the screen, it has to be controlled by the phones volume buttons
 
I have no solution but I share your irritation. I listen to podcasts when I walk and they're always too loud or too quiet. I actually think the granularity might be okay if they would just make the scale logarithmic instead of linear.
 
I think this depends on the phone and not Android perse. My OnePlus3 has annoying steps at well but it seems they increased the number of steps on the latest Oreo update.

I don't think there is any way to change the volume steps unless you root.

Found this app
https://play.google.com/store/apps/details?id=com.phascinate.precisevolume&hl=en
works as it saiz, from the 15 volume levels you now have 100 volume levels, which is overkill but still more is better than less.
Theres one major problem though AFAIKS, it must the currently last active app, ie its not running 100% in the background and just replacing the android volume levels so you have to go

1. activate podcast app, play podcasts (or music/films etc)
2. activate precise volume app
3. change volume at 1% increments

the problem is though if you want to change your podcast order etc, and then change the volume level is back to step #1
